ISLAMABAD (Dunya News) – Federal Minister for Finance Muhammad Aurangzeb has presented the Economic Survey of Pakistan 2025-26 to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if in Islamabad, marking the formal submission ahead of the upcoming federal budget.
According to official details, the finance minister called on the prime minister and handed over the copy of the Economic Survey during the meeting. The survey provides a review of the country’s economic performance across various sectors during the current fiscal year.
It is noted that, as per the national Economic Survey, several sectors have failed to achieve their set economic targets, reflecting mixed performance in the overall economy.
Earlier, addressing the National Economic Council,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if stated that consultations with provinces on the budget have been ongoing for several weeks. He added that discussions were also held on generating additional resources with the provinces and emphasized the need for measures to boost GDP growth and increase exports.
